Evidence from sub-millimetre observations for thermal dust emission in NGC4151Observations of the Seyfert 1 galaxy NGC4151 using the UKT14 bolometer on the James Clerk Maxwell Telescope are reported. A 5 sigma upper limit of 200 mJy in an 11 arcsec aperture is found. Comparison with an earlier measurement at 155 microns indicates that at least half of the 155-micron flux is due to thermal dust emission. The remainder may be from a synchrotron source which becomes self-absorbed at wavelengths of less than 80 microns.
